Tag: inflatable sumo suits

spot_img

Channel Your Inner Yokozuna: Inflatable Sumo Suits for Authentic Fun

Introduction: If you've ever been fascinated by the ancient and prestigious sport of sumo wrestling, now is your chance to channel your inner yokozuna and...